Why Primal Rage Is Worth Playing
Primal Rage stands out with its bold, visceral visuals that highlight the monstrous nature of its fighters. The pixel art clearly shows size and power, giving each dinosaur or beast a distinct, intimidating look. The animations are simple but impactful, making every attack feel heavy and significant. Roars from monsters and destructible backgrounds add to the immersive atmosphere, a world where primal instincts come to the forefront.
The gameplay focuses on basic fighting mechanics—each creature has a handful of moves, emphasizing timing and positioning over complex combos. Matches tend to be quick, often over in a few exchanges. This straightforward approach appeals to players who enjoy immediate action, while the game’s design and character choices keep things engaging. Tips to Get Ahead
To improve at Primal Rage, get a feel for each creature’s attack range and timing—sometimes one good hit makes all the difference.
- Try out different monsters to discover which style suits you best, whether aggressive or defensive.
- Pay attention to your opponent’s attack patterns and counter accordingly, rather than spamming moves.
- If environmental hazards are available, use them to your advantage—they can change the course of a fight.
- Stay calm during battles; rushing in can leave you vulnerable to counterattacks.
- Develop quick reflexes to block or dodge attacks, especially in tight moments.
